Transaction 8c00a26e5c62552f1aca10a7beb3c472a4102d8b4f4b739370b09f347b44d071
2 Input
1 Outputs
- 8c00a26e5c62552f1aca10a7beb3c472a4102d8b4f4b739370b09f347b44d071:0
value 14649336
address 36XWTfSYJJz3WSNPZVZ3q3aa5eFuJHR9nu